Output abf606b0bd15a485a93c6a343d8c73053751f67579256bca6efd36502995d8c0:0

value
2664750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6655f7e5e30f0c7f3df5a5f6e951564d85d1bf9c OP_EQUAL
address
3B27qJ8oT1o1hwyrUFecUeSsMhJRdgt7jt
transaction
abf606b0bd15a485a93c6a343d8c73053751f67579256bca6efd36502995d8c0